    Fantastic dinner experience in beautiful Cedarburg! We arrive shortly after they opened for the evening on a Wednesday. We were seated & greeted promptly. We were sad to be informed that they were out of the bread appetizer, so we ordered the Farm Bites. Warm, chewy bread topped with ground beef & pickle-simple but delicious! For my entree I chose the Top Sirloin with the Farmstead Favorite Topping. Everything was cooked well & had lots of flavor. The best part-you get a mini version of the Seven Layer Salad to accompany your meal! Very unique & delicious option. I look forward to returning & trying more menu items!

    I've been coming here for 40 years. I went to school with the Gillespies and they ended up buying this farmhouse horse stale from the 1880 era and converting it. The food was great The family sold to a wonderful new owner and the food is just as great. no reservations are offered. you'll never get a seat unless you walk in and wait. you will thank me So come in it's atmosphere, great food and that's why there's a line.

    When you pull up to the location, you're kind of underwhelmed that it's an old house with some kind of warehouse opposite in the parking lot. Once you walk in, the old farmhouse charm kicks in and so does the smiles along with great service! The food was so fresh and tasty. This was evident with how fast the restaurant filled up. We got there 40 minutes before open and there were people waiting with us for the restaurant to open at 3pm. My steak was cooked to perfection and my wife's chicken so tender. The veggies were fresh and crunchy enough. Garlic mashed potatoes were sooooo amazingly delicious and were as yummy as I read about. Great place and we will definitely be back when we're in the area.
